What is CVE-2025-66061?
A Cross-Site Request Forgery (CSRF) vulnerability has been identified in the Seriously Simple Podcasting plugin developed by Craig Hewitt. This security issue allows an attacker to create unauthorized actions on behalf of an authenticated user. It affects all versions of Seriously Simple Podcasting up to and including 3.13.0, exposing users to the risk of malicious commands being executed without their consent. It is crucial for users to upgrade to the latest version to mitigate potential threats.
